I am unsure what you are asking but if they can pick up a piece of sweetcorn with only their pointing finger and thumb. That's a pincer grip.

Sorry for not being clear. I’m asking how should I be cutting up his food etc.

Don't be sorry at all. I personally kept bigger finger food piecess until about 11 months. I went down to smaller prices when my LO wouldn't eat a long piece of food but wood if I cut it into bite size pieces.
